Mukesh C. Joshi is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Organic Chemistry and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. According to data from OpenAlex, Mukesh C. Joshi has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 466 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Molecular Biology, 12 papers in Organic Chemistry and 6 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health. Recurrent topics in Mukesh C. Joshi's work include Cyclization and Aryne Chemistry (7 papers), Phytochemical compounds biological activities (4 papers) and Click Chemistry and Applications (4 papers). Mukesh C. Joshi is often cited by papers focused on Cyclization and Aryne Chemistry (7 papers), Phytochemical compounds biological activities (4 papers) and Click Chemistry and Applications (4 papers). Mukesh C. Joshi collaborates with scholars based in India, South Africa and United States. Mukesh C. Joshi's co-authors include Diwan S. Rawat, Timothy J. Egan, Roger Hunter, Penny Joshi, Gopal Singh Bisht, Dale Taylor, Kelly Chibale, Kathryn J. Wicht, Peter J. Smith and Peter J. Smith and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Journal of Medicinal Chemistry and European Journal of Medicinal Chemistry.
